PENSACOLA, Fla. – Katy Kuhlmeier enjoyed a season-best 11 kills to lead UWF volleyball (19-6, 9-0 GSC) to a straight set victory over Mississippi College (10-15, 2-7 GSC) Friday in the UWF Field House. Kuhlmeier hit .714, and the Argos hit .447 the match. Jordyn Poppen finished with nine kills.
The Argos jumped out to an 8-5 lead in the first. Rachel Neblett set the tone early with a block on the match's first point. Jordyn Poppen would lead the team with four kills in the first. Nadine Williams finished with three. UWF outhit the Choctaws .522 to -.083 in the first. The Argos ignited a furious 9-2 rally to close the set. Neblett closed the first set with a service ace.
Kuhlmeier broke the ice in the second with an early kill, but the Choctaws fought back to get out to their only lead of the match at 4-3. Neblett's second ace of the match helped the team back into the set. A kill by Neblett helped to break an 8-8 tie and start a 5-0 rally that saw UWF go up 13-8. The Choctaws clawed back to 15-14 before Monique StCyr led the Argos to a 3-0 run with 2 kills to lengthen the lead. UWF closed the set on a 7-2 run punctuated by a Kuhlmeier kill. Poppen piled up five more kills in the second.
The Argos enjoyed their largest margin of victory in a single-set this season with a 25-7 win in the finale. Kuhlmeier enjoyed an outstanding closing stanza with six kills. UWF hit .625 in the third set, registering 11 kills and just one error.
StCyr finished the match with a team-best 28 assists to accompany three kills. Poppen finished with nine kills and hit .421. Neblett hit .583 and finished with seven kills. Williams also finished with seven kills.
The Argos return to action tomorrow with the program's 11th annual "Pack It Pink" match. UWF squares off against West Alabama (14-9, 6-1 GSC) at 3:00 p.m. in the UWF Field House. In lieu of tickets, the UWF athletic department will be accepting donations Saturday going towards the Pensacola Breast Cancer Association. A silent auction will run in conjunction with the event and will feature several themed gift baskets, UWF pink jerseys, gift cards, and much more. Items can be bid on in person or online during the match, with all proceeds benefiting the Pensacola Breast Cancer Association. The first 250 fans in attendance will receive a "Pack It Pink" T-shirt. In addition, there will be a reception from 2-3 p.m. in the Argonaut Athletic Club for breast cancer survivors. Over the past decade, the team has collected more than $50,000 to do its part in the fight against breast cancer.
